Output 584a0d89b24e1eb4050f4a44cde146085df1a8b5eb241851d994639b89366f1a:2

value
345938
script pubkey
OP_0 OP_PUSHBYTES_20 d7b208aa3418e4b2b521fde523db1c8858b6e9b5
address
bc1q67eq3235rrjt9dfplhjj8kcu3pvtd6d4dlazv8
transaction
584a0d89b24e1eb4050f4a44cde146085df1a8b5eb241851d994639b89366f1a
confirmations
24600
spent
true